Huggingface gradient checkpointing
Web17 dec. 2024 · Hi! I think that instead of adding gradient_checkpointing as an argument to training arguments, I used this line when I defined the model: model = AutoModelForSeq2SeqLM.from_pretrained(model_checkpoint) model.gradient_checkpointing_enable() Anyway we ended up training this model in a … Web2 dec. 2024 · No surprise here, the speed here is directly proportional to the gpu capacity utilization. In this particular configuration BS=16 is the highest BS we can fit. So when we use BS=1 we greatly underutilize the GPU. The speed up is linear and almost directly proportional to the batch-size.
Huggingface gradient checkpointing
Did you know?
Web25 nov. 2024 · Hey hey! We are on a mission to democratise speech, increase the language coverage of current SoTA speech recognition and push the limits of what is possible. Come join us from December 5th - 19th for a community sprint powered by Lambda. Through this sprint, we’ll cover 70+ languages, 39M - 1550M parameters & evaluate our models on … Web28 feb. 2024 · apply_activation_checkpointing_wrapper () can work for general models (not just HuggingFace) since the user must pass the criteria for checkpointing. If you are using a HuggingFace model, you can try using the HuggingFace gradient_checkpointing_enable () since those checkpoints have been hand-picked.
Web3 nov. 2024 · Note: this demo is based on the HuggingFace notebook found here Step 1: Setup The Dreambooth Notebook in Gradient Once we have launched the Notebook, let's make sure we are using sd_dreambooth_gradient.ipynb, and then follow the instructions on the page to set up the Notebook environment. Web13 okt. 2024 · Hi! I think that instead of adding gradient_checkpointing as an argument to training arguments, I used this line when I defined the model: model = …
Web6 mrt. 2024 · ValueError: DebertaV2Model does not support gradient checkpointing! The text was updated successfully, but these errors were encountered: All reactions Web14 jan. 2024 · TLDR; we (OpenAI) release the python/Tensorflow package openai/gradient-checkpointing, that lets you fit 10x larger neural nets into memory at the cost of an additional 20% computation time. GPU…
Web5 aug. 2024 · The code that you see runs on torch 1.1.0 (BERTSUM main implementation), but I also tested it on BART Huggingface which uses Pytorch > 1.4.0. Does pytorch …
WebOne way to use significantly less GPU memory is to enabled “Gradient Checkpointing” (also known as “activation checkpointing”). When enabled, a lot of memory can be freed at the … istation scriptWebMLNLP 社区是国内外知名的机器学习与自然语言处理社区,受众覆盖国内外NLP硕博生、高校老师以及企业研究人员。 社区的愿景 是促进国内外自然语言处理,机器学习学术界、 … if you can\u0027t lick em lick emWeb3 feb. 2024 · PyTorch的gradient checkpoint是通过torch.utils.checkpoint.checkpoint (function, *args, **kwargs)函数实现的。. 这里把PyTorch官方文档中关于该函数的介绍引用翻译如下:. Checkpointing works by trading compute for memory. Rather than storing all intermediate activations of the entire computation graph for computing ... if you can\\u0027t hang sweatpantsWeb15 sep. 2024 · To activate the gradient checkpointing, I construct the model by supplying gradient_checkpointing=True to the constructor, e.g. model = … if you can\u0027t help me - angelic gospel singersWebhuggingface / transformers Public Notifications Fork Code Actions Security main transformers/src/transformers/configuration_utils.py Go to file Skylion007 Apply ruff flake8-comprehensions ( #21694) Latest commit 5e8c8eb on Feb 22 History 60 contributors +37 executable file 962 lines (817 sloc) 48.4 KB Raw Blame # coding=utf-8 if you can\u0027t lift her don\u0027t shift her meaningif you can\u0027t hold on hold onWebCheckpointing. Join the Hugging Face community. and get access to the augmented documentation experience. Collaborate on models, datasets and Spaces. Faster … if you can\u0027t live without me